BILLY BUNTER'S BRAIN-WAVE

by Frank Richards

Illustrated by R.J. Macdonald

Published by Cassell & Company Ltd. 1st. 1953

Very good condition in a almost very good dustwrapper. Green boards, red titles to spine and front cover. Colour frontis, b/w illustrations. 238 pages.

Text block grubby. A few grubby marks to margins. Yellow pictorial dustwrapper is edge-worn and torn with loss across the top panel affecting the title, loss to top of spine and corners, rear panel is scuffed, spine is faded.

Contents

  • From the time when Bunter, snooping around for tuck in the study of Gerald Loder, the unpopular prefect, came across his secret stash of cigarettes, Loder was in a lot of trouble and his efforts to take it out on Bunter and his friends had a habit of recoiling.
  • Loder's bitterness and yearning for revenge coupled with his desire for a place in the Greyfriars first Eleven resulted in a scheme that made even his hireliong, the dingy bookie, Joey Banks uneasy. When Bunter heard the plot no one would believe his story and he was put to a great deal of trouble and hard-thinking to convince his hearers that for once he was telling the truth.
